Significance of Welding WPS



The significance of Welding Procedure Requirements (WPS) in the fabrication market can not be overemphasized. WPS work as an important roadmap that outlines the required steps to guarantee welds are executed consistently and properly. By specifying vital specifications such as welding procedures, products, joint designs, preheat temperature levels, interpass temperature levels, filler metals, and post-weld warm therapy needs, WPS supply a standard technique to welding that enhances performance, high quality, and security in fabrication processes.


Adherence to WPS helps in achieving uniformity in weld quality, lowering the probability of flaws or architectural failures. This standardization likewise helps with compliance with industry regulations and codes, making certain that made structures satisfy the called for safety and security requirements. Furthermore, WPS paperwork enables welders to duplicate effective welding procedures, resulting in regular results across different jobs.


Basically, the thorough growth and rigorous adherence to Welding Treatment Specs are paramount for promoting the stability of bonded structures, guarding versus possible hazards, and promoting the track record of fabrication companies for delivering high-grade services and products.

Within Welding Treatment Requirements (WPS), the fundamental components delineate important parameters crucial for making sure the stability and consistency of welding procedures. These crucial elements are essential for guiding welders in carrying out treatments precisely and safely. One of the primary components of a WPS is the Welding Treatment Number (WPN), a special identifier that differentiates one procedure from an additional. The WPN aids in referencing, tracking, and arranging welding procedures within a construction procedure. In addition, important variables such as welding settings, base products, filler steels, preheat temperatures, interpass temperature levels, and post-weld warm therapies are specified in a WPS to maintain consistency and top quality in welds. The inclusion of these variables makes certain that welders comply with standardized procedures, resulting in reputable and repeatable weld quality. Furthermore, information on welding strategies, joint layout, and assessment needs are also laid out in the WPS, providing comprehensive standards for welders to comply with during construction. Generally, the crucial components within a Welding Procedure Specification play a vital role in advertising efficiency, safety and security, and top quality in welding procedures.

Guaranteeing safety and security in construction entails a diverse method that includes different elements of dig this the welding process. Welders must be equipped with appropriate equipment such as helmets, gloves, and safety garments to minimize dangers connected with welding tasks.


Moreover, adherence to proper air flow and fume extraction systems is crucial in preserving a healthy and balanced workplace. Welding fumes contain unsafe substances that, if breathed in, can position significant wellness threats. Implementing effective ventilation actions aids to reduce exposure to these hazardous fumes, advertising respiratory system wellness among workers.


Regular tools upkeep and evaluations are likewise crucial for guaranteeing security in manufacture. Malfunctioning machinery can bring about mishaps and injuries, emphasizing the significance of timely repair work and routine checks. By prioritizing precaution and promoting a culture of recognition, construction centers can create a efficient and safe and secure job environment for their personnel.
